Chatham 360 Award:
Our Leadership Team will work to select a student that for the Chatham 360 award. This student will be one that demonstrates a commitment to uplift their schools or communities. A worthy student, for example, would be one who establishes a student-lead community service club, or a student who leads a fundraising initiative. It might even be that student who just puts a smile on everyone’s face and lifts the spirits of those around them. Service, attitude, and a commitment to making their school a great place to be are fantastic criteria from which to start your consideration. Eligible students must demonstrate one of the following core beliefs of the school district:
*All students can learn given the appropriate supports and time.
*Our society depends on a strong public-education system.
*Learning is a lifelong process.
*Everyone should strive for personal growth and success.
*Education is a shared responsibility between educators, parents, students and the community.
*Supportive, safe and nurturing school environments are essential for all students.
*Technology is a catalyst for personal, professional and academic success.
